Abstract
The flow behavior of solutions of three different surfactants through pores of a laser-etched membrane is presented. Partial non-linear flow-pressure curves are obtained and the cross-over between the two linear regimes is interpreted as a stick-slip transition. Two parameters are extracted. The critical shear stress, needed to initiate slip, describes the transition and the slip length, the interfacial friction.
